The Nunchuk was in Sonartec NP-99 head. Wonderful thing is I didn't hit it left which is a great thing for me. However with that head combo it didn't seem to go as far as my current 3wd. The shaft didn't have any feel and it felt sorta dead to me. It is rebar stiff which I really liked but it didn't have any response when ball came off. I wish I would tried it in a driver first and then cut it down to try in a 3wd.
